J.C. Penney, the last original tenant standing in the Columbia Mall, will close after a liquidation sale.
The department store off James Campbell Boulevard will be one of 242 locations nationwide to shut down permanently, J.C. Penney said in a bankruptcy filing last week.
J.C. Penney originally opened in Columbia in 1981 as part of Shady Brook Mall, later renamed Columbia Mall.
Maury Regional Medical Group expanded its footprint in the mall in early 2020. The hospital’s home health business moved into 7,000 square feet of space. Maury Regional has used the Columbia Mall for its renown cancer center.
Bankruptcy Judge David Jones is expected to hold a hearing Thursday to consider J.C. Penney’s proposal. If he signs off, going-out-of-business sales could begin immediately.
